Sylveon
- Solid HP, Special Attack and Special Defense
- STAB attacks super effective against Korrina, Drasna, and part of Diantha's team
- Learns moves like Shadow Ball, Moonblast, and Hyper Beam
- Mediocre Defense and Speed
- Shallow movepool
- It can be a pain to evolve Eevee

Gardevoir
- Amazing Special Attack and Special Defense
- Respectable Speed
- STAB attacks super effective against Korrina, Drasna, and part of Diantha's team
- Learns moves like Moonblast, Thunderbolt, Psychic, Shadow Ball, and Energy Ball
- Can Mega Evolve
- Large and varied movepool
- Ralts is a bit tricky to find
- Iffy HP and Defense

Gallade
- Gargantuan Attack and solid Special Defense
- Respectable Speed
- STAB attacks super effective against Grant, Korrina, Wulfric, Wikstrom, and a bit of Dinatha's team
- Learns moves like Close Combat, Leaf Blade, Brick Break, Earthquake, X-Scissor, Poison Jab and Psycho Cut
- Massive movepool
- Can't get a Dawn Stone until later in the game
- Iffy HP and Defense

I would go with Gardevoir or Gallade.

Gardevoir @ Expert Belt / Pixie Plate / Twisted Spoon
Ability: Synchronize
- Psychic
- Moonblast
- Thunderbolt
- Energy Ball / Shadow Ball

Gallade @ Black Belt / Twisted Spoon / Expert Belt
Ability: Steadfast
- Close Combat / Brick Break
- Psycho Cut
- Poison Jab
- Earthquake
